Mise en forme [Résolu]

- - Dernière réponse :  Daniel - 4 juin 2019 à 08:35
Bonjour,

Je suis sous Excel 2010.
En A3, j'ai mis la date d'aujourd'hui.
En colonne C, j'inscris des dates d'évènements.
En colonne B, D et E, divers renseignements.
Prenons le cas de la ligne 10.
Si la date inscrite en cellule C10 est inférieure de 1 an (365 jours),
je voudrai que les cellules B10, C10, D10 et E10,
se colorient en gris.
Par contre, AUCUNE mise en forme pour aucune cellule
si la date de la cellule C10 est inférieur à 1 an par rapport à la date d'aujourd'hui.
Par avance merci à tous de votre aide.
Daniel.
Afficher la suite 

1 réponse

Messages postés
24615
Date d'inscription
lundi 23 juillet 2007
Statut
Contributeur
Dernière intervention
21 octobre 2019
4842
0
Merci
Bonjour
on a un peu de mal à comprendre ce que vous voulez en gris, car vous écrivez en même temps:
en gris si la date est inférieure de 365 jours à celle en A3 (aujourd'hui donc) et aucune mis en forme si inférieure d'un an
dans tous les cas, pour formater avec une date inférieure de plus d'un an en C
  • sélectionnez la plage à traiter
  • ruban accueil / icone" mise en forme conditionnelle"
  • "nouvelle règle"
  • "utiliser une formule pour...."
  • entrez la formule suivante, en respectant bien les positions de $ pour appliquer de B à E (les lignes s'ajustent automatiquement)


=ET($C10<>"";$C10<MOIS.DECALER(AUJOURDHUI();-12))
  • formatez

et OK/OK
revenez avec plus d'info si ça ne fait pas l'affaire
crdlmnt


Bonjour et merci Vaucluse,

NON, malheureusement, ça ne fonctionne pas.
Pourtant je pensais avoir été assez clair et détaillé.
Essayons juste avec trois cellules, ce sera peut-être plus simple.

En A3, j'ai la date d'aujourd'hui. (=aujourd'hui())
En C5, j'inscris une date.
Donc, je voudrai que les cellules C5 et D5 se colorient ou pas.
Deux solutions :
Soit la date inscrite en C5 est :
INFÉRIEURE à A3, de MOINS d'UN an et là il NE se passe RIEN
SUPÉRIEURE à A3 de PLUS d'UN an et là C5 et D5 se COLORIENT EN GRIS.
Désolé mais je ne vois pas, ou ne sais pas comment l'expliquer autrement.
Merci.
Vaucluse
Messages postés
24615
Date d'inscription
lundi 23 juillet 2007
Statut
Contributeur
Dernière intervention
21 octobre 2019
4842 -
La formule devrait fonctionner selon vos conditions,mais vous êtes en C10 ou en C 5???
Si vous voulez supérieur au lieu d'inférieur, inverser le signe < en >
Merci beaucoup Vaucluse,
ça y est en fait, j'ai trouvé une autre solution.
Encore merci pour ton aide.
Commenter la réponse de Vaucluse